According to the sociobiological theory, the reason that good health is universally sexually attractive is that

<span>This is because good health is considered synonymous with reproductive fitness. People who are considered attractive are also thought to be fertile and will be able to have more (and healthier) offspring. All cultures are wanting to propagate themselves as far as possible, and having fit offspring is a way for this to occur.</span>

The correct answer is Plato

Plato is responsible for having access to the thoughts of several ancient Greek philosophers, such as Socrates, his master, Heraclitus, Parmenides and Pythagoras. Plato was also the introducer of the method of dialogue in philosophy and with his work The Republic founded Western political philosophy.

Plato was one of the most aware philosophers of how philosophy should be conceived and what its scope should be, and what ambitions the philosopher might aspire to. In fact, Plato can be considered the inventor of the theme of philosophy, what it actually deals with, having philosophy as a rigorous and systematic examination of ethical, political, metaphysical and epistemological issues through a distinctive method.
